On Oct 23, 2009, at 6:31 AM, Ashley Pike wrote:
> I am running phenix.refine(v.1.5.2)  from the command line using a  
> batch file containing all my customised options ie. phenix.refine  
> my_parameters. From this batch file (my_parameters) I also want to  
> include additional geometric and NCS restraints. Rather than have  
> them clutter things up, I want to call/invoke them from an external  
> file instead. I had been told that this is possible using the  
> command 'include file <filename>' but it seems that this is not  
> doing what I had hoped. When run in this way phenix.refine doesn't  
> complain but is not using the restraints. Needless to say everything  
> is fine when I actually include the information directly in the  
> batch file. Any hints what I am doing wrong?


What happens when you simply pass all of the parameter files as  
command-line arguments?  It should parse all of them and combine the  
settings.
